The hair (mostly that of the soft undercoat) is often spun into yarn and then used to knit sweaters, hats, and gloves; knitting experts say Samoyed wool is much warmer than that of a sheep, but the Samoyed wool is often mixed with sheep's wool to give it added strength. Coat colours … The Samoyed’s magnificent white, cream, or biscuit coat has two layers: a dense, wooly undercoat, which is typically shed out once a year, and a coarser silver-tipped outer coat of long, straight guard hairs. The AKC Standard requires 45–65 pounds (20–29 kg) and 21–23.5 inches (53–60 cm) at the shoulder for males, and 35–50 pounds (16–23 kg) and 19–21 inches (48–53 cm) for females.
